I cannot set chromium as default browser. ahh!
Hello there,
I have Ubuntu 11.04 with at least two browsers intalled, firefox and chromium.
Each time I start Chromium I get a message telling me that Chromium isnt my default browser, and asking me if I want to set it as the default. I want to set it as default browser, so i click the button every time.
Next time i start the browser, same thing happens, as if my preferences were not saved from last session. this annoys the hell out of me.
What can I do?

Go to system settings, preferred applications you should see firefox with arrows on the right side. Clicking on the arrow should show you the other browser. Clicking on that, I would think would set that browser as the default.
